Chief Minister Chow Kon Yeow said the Income Revenue Board collects between RM7 billion to RM8 billion in taxes from Penang. Chow said that Penang may be at the forefront of the semiconductor sector to attract investors but other sectors such as property, transport, services and recreation also played a role to spur development in the state and needed more funds to carry out its various projects.“What we are short of is that the fruits of development in the state were channelled to the federal government, so we need to review the federal allocation system for each state.
